Researches on large scale flows in 
the earth, planets and stars have been developing 
since the latter half of the 20th century
thanks to development of observational methods 
and increase of computational power. 
The purpose of this project is to encourage
interaction, discussion and collaboration 
between researchers working on geo- and astrophysics and 
fluid mechanics providing fundamental mathematical languages
to describe and understand geophysical and astrophysical phenomena. 
Intensive lectures given by a foreign researcher 
and a couple of international conferences will be held 
to discuss recent topics in these fields and to lead to progress 
of joint researches. 
RIMS is one of the partner institutes of MPE2013, and 
this Project Research is the relevant activity.
